About Yorkshire Air Museum Heliport
Yorkshire Air Museum Heliport is a heliport in York, North Yorkshire, United Kingdom. It sits at an elevation of 47 ft (14 m) and has 1 runway, the longest 328 ft / 100 m. It observes Europe/London local time. The nearest airport is Elvington Airfield (GB-0075), about 1 nm to the wsw.
